What to do if the leaves of bougainvillea wilt after repotting

1. Treatment methods

1. Increase light: The leaves of Bougainvillea become wilted after repotting, which may be caused by insufficient light exposure. Usually, you should place it in a well-lit place, preferably with about 8 hours of light a day.

2. Appropriate watering: If you water too much or lack water for a long time, it will affect the root growth of the plant and the leaves will naturally wilt. If it is short of water, you need to replenish water in time. If there is water accumulation in the soil, drain it as soon as possible and place it in a ventilated position to allow its leaves to return to normal.

3. Reduce fertilization: Applying too much fertilizer after repotting will cause root burn and the leaves will wilt. At this time, increase the amount of watering appropriately to dilute and drain the excess fertilizer. If the problem is serious, replace the soil with new one.

2. Correct method of changing pots

Repotting should be done when the bougainvillea has grown for 2-3 years, and the best time is spring and autumn. Before repotting, water less and let the soil dry slightly. After taking out the plant, trim off the diseased and rotten roots. Replace half of the old soil with new soil, and leave the remaining half of the soil around the roots. Don't replace all of it with new soil, as it will not grow well due to lack of adaptation.
